Southfield, MI – January 2024 Jobs Report – Hiring Heats Up in the New Year

, ,

The Southfield job market kicked off 2024 with a surge in hiring activity, suggesting a positive outlook for the year ahead. While official January 2024 unemployment data for Southfield is not yet available, job postings and hiring trends indicate a robust market across various industries.

Highlights:

  • A significant increase in job postings compared to December 2023, suggesting strong employer confidence and economic momentum.
  • Growth observed in sectors like healthcare, IT, manufacturing, and professional services.
  • Demand for skilled professionals persists, particularly in areas like data analytics, engineering, and healthcare specialists.

Industries and Occupations on the Rise:

  • Healthcare: Hospitals, clinics, and senior care facilities are actively seeking nurses, aides, therapists, and administrative staff.
  • Information Technology: Software developers, cybersecurity analysts, and network engineers are in high demand.
  • Manufacturing: Skilled production workers, technicians, and engineers are needed to support ongoing growth in the automotive industry.
  • Professional Services: Accounting, finance, and marketing professionals are seeing increased job opportunities.

Industries and Occupations Facing Downturns:

While most sectors are experiencing growth, some areas witnessed slower hiring activity:

  • Retail: Brick-and-mortar stores continue to see adjustments, leading to fewer job openings.
  • Hospitality: The post-pandemic recovery remains uneven, with some restaurants and hotels facing staffing challenges.

Compared to January 2023:

  • Overall job postings indicate a positive trend compared to the same month last year, suggesting sustained economic growth.
  • Specific industries experiencing the most significant growth compared to January 2023 include healthcare, IT, and manufacturing.

Compared to December 2023:

  • A notable uptick in job postings compared to December 2023 signals a promising start to the new year.
  • This growth is consistent with seasonal hiring patterns observed in previous years.

Future Outlook:

The Southfield job market is expected to remain strong in 2024, driven by factors like continued economic growth, infrastructure projects, and ongoing demand for skilled professionals. However, potential headwinds like inflation and interest rate hikes could create uncertainties.
